网络工程项目管理-change management_习题及答案

一、选择题

1. 变更管理的定义和概念是什么?

A. 变更管理是项目管理的一种方法,用于处理项目中因需求改变而导致的各种问题。
B. 变更管理是软件开发过程中对需求变更进行跟踪和管理的系统化方法。
C. 变更管理是指在组织内部对各种资源和过程进行变革的管理活动。
D. 变更管理是一种对项目中的变更进行有效管理和控制的方法。

2. 变更管理的过程中,哪些步骤是最关键的?

A. 变更请求的审批和批准
B. 变更计划的制定和执行
C. 变更过程中的沟通与协调
D. 变更需求的识别和评估

3. 在变更管理中,变更请求的主要目的是什么?

A. 提高项目的效率和质量
B. 降低项目的风险和成本
C. 确保项目的进度和目标得以实现
D. 保护项目的投资和资源

4. 变更管理的关键参与者和角色有哪些?

A. 项目经理
B. 变更管理员
C. 开发人员
D. 测试人员

5. 变更管理的过程包括哪些阶段?

A. 变更请求、变更计划、变更执行、变更验证和变更验收
B. 变更需求、变更计划、变更执行、变更验证和变更总结
C. 变更分析、变更规划、变更实施、变更监控和变更收尾
D. 变更准备、变更实施、变更验证、变更总结和变更改进

6. 变更管理软件和平台的主要功能有哪些?

A. 变更请求的跟踪和管理
B. 变更计划的制定和执行
C. 变更过程中的沟通和协调
D. 变更需求的识别和评估

7. 变更管理方法和技术的应用案例包括哪些?

A. 敏捷开发
B. 水平式增长
C. 基因矩阵
D. 矩阵式结构

8. 变更管理与其他项目管理方法的区别主要体现在哪里?

A. 更注重项目过程和流程的灵活性
B. 更注重项目的结果和绩效
C. 更注重项目的资源和成本
D. 更注重项目的技术和风险

9. 如何提高变更管理的团队能力?

A. 对团队成员进行培训和学习
B. 建立有效的团队沟通机制
C. 定期进行团队总结和反馈
D. 鼓励团队成员提出变更建议

10. 变更管理的效果可以通过哪些指标来衡量?

A. 变更成功的比例
B. 变更的平均处理时间
C. 项目的进度和目标达成率
D. 项目的质量和客户满意度

11. 在变更管理中,变更需求的识别和评估是哪个阶段的任务?

A. 变更分析阶段
B. 变更规划阶段
C. 变更实施阶段
D. 变更验证和确认阶段

12. 变更计划的制定和执行是在哪个阶段进行的?

A. 变更分析阶段
B. 变更规划阶段
C. 变更实施阶段
D. 变更验证和确认阶段

13. 变更过程中,变更管理员的角色主要包括哪些方面?

A. 协调变更请求和变更计划
B. 跟踪和管理变更请求
C. 监督变更计划的执行
D. 处理变更冲突和争议

14. 在变更管理中,变更请求的主要类型包括哪些?

A. 功能增删改
B. 性能优化
C. 界面修改
D. 数据迁移

15. 变更管理软件和平台可以协助变更管理的哪些方面?

A. 变更请求的审批流程
B. 变更计划的制定和执行
C. 变更过程中的沟通和协作
D. 变更需求的识别和评估

16. 变更管理中,变更验证和确认的主要目的是什么?

A. 确保变更请求满足需求
B. 确认变更请求对项目的影响
C. 防止未经授权的变更
D. 记录变更历史和现状

17. 在变更管理中,变更的风险主要包括哪些方面?

A. 技术风险
B. 业务风险
C. 人员风险
D. 合规风险

18. 变更管理团队应该具备哪些能力?

A. 变更管理知识和经验
B. 沟通协调能力和谈判技巧
C. 分析和解决问题的能力
D. 项目管理技能

19. 变更管理中,变更请求的处理方式包括哪些?

A. 直接处理和协调
B. 绕过变更管理员直接处理
C. 分级审批和处理
D. 拒绝处理

20. 在变更管理中,变更总结和反思的主要目的是什么?

A. 总结变更经验和教训
B. 提高变更管理团队的绩效
C. 更新变更管理方法和流程
D. 提高项目的质量和客户满意度

21. 变更管理软件和平台的主要作用是什么?

A. 自动化变更请求和计划
B. 提高团队沟通和协作效率
C. 减轻管理者的负担和压力
D. 确保项目的稳定和可控

22. 变更管理软件和平台的功能和特点包括哪些?

A. 变更请求和计划的自动化处理
B. 变更历史的追踪和记录
C. 变更风险和影响的评估
D. 单一窗口的变更管理视图

23. 变更管理软件和平台可以协助变更管理的哪些方面?

A. 变更请求的审批流程
B. 变更计划的制定和执行
C. 变更过程中的沟通和协作
D. 变更需求的识别和评估

24. 变更管理软件和平台的类型包括哪些?

A. 传统的人工变更管理
B. 基于文件的变更管理
C. 基于角色的变更管理
D. 基于活动的变更管理

25. 在变更管理中,版本控制的主要目的不包括哪项?

A. 跟踪和管理代码的变化
B. 确保代码的可追溯性和可维护性
C. 避免代码重复和冲突
D. 提高开发效率和生产率

26. 持续集成和持续交付(CI/CD)是在变更管理中常用的哪种方法?

A. 面向对象开发
B. 敏捷开发
C. 瀑布模型
D. 迭代开发

27. 自动化测试在变更管理中的作用主要不包括哪项?

A. 减少手动测试的工作量
B. 提高测试覆盖率和质量
C. 避免测试数据的准备和维护
D. 加速测试用例的设计和执行

28. 配置管理在变更管理中的作用主要不包括哪项?

A. 管理项目的 configuration items
B. 控制变更对配置的影响
C. 提供可视化的配置视图
D. 自动化配置的部署和交付

29. 问题驱动开发(PDD)是一种变更管理方法,其核心理念是解决什么问题?

A. 需求变更的问题
B. 项目延期和超支的问题
C. 团队沟通和协作的问题
D. 产品质量和服务的问题

30. 变更管理中,如何利用回滚命令来撤销最近的变更?

A. 使用变更管理软件的回滚功能
B. 使用版本控制系统的回滚命令
C. 使用数据库的回滚操作
D. 使用日志和回溯算法

31. 变更管理实施策略主要包括哪些方面?

A. 变更管理流程和标准
B. 变更管理组织和团队
C. 变更管理技术和工具
D. 变更管理文化和价值观

32. 在变更管理中,如何确保项目的稳定性?

A. 遵循严格的变更审批流程
B. 采用持续集成和持续交付的方法
C. 限制不必要的变更
D. 定期进行系统备份和恢复

33. 在变更管理中,如何平衡变更的需求和风险?

A. 优先处理高优先级的变更
B. 评估变更的风险和影响
C. 采用敏捷开发的灵活性
D. 最小化变更的影响范围

34. 在变更管理中,如何促进团队协作和沟通?

A. 建立变更管理团队和论坛
B. 定期召开变更会议和评审
C. 使用变更管理软件的沟通功能
D. 鼓励团队成员提出变更建议

35. 在变更管理中,如何管理变更请求和计划?

A. 使用变更管理软件的申请和审批功能
B. 采用手工填写变更申请表的方式
C. 定期审查和更新变更计划
D. 全部采用口头方式和 manual 处理

36. 在变更管理中,如何度量变更管理的绩效和效果?

A. 变更成功和失败的比率
B. 变更请求和计划的完成率
C. 变更管理团队的工作满意度和忠诚度
D. 项目的质量和客户满意度

37. 在变更管理中,如何应对变更冲突和争议?

A. 采用单方面决策和强制执行
B. 寻求第三方中立人的帮助和支持
C. 忽略变更冲突和争议
D. 频繁地重新审查和调整变更计划

38. 在变更管理中,如何处理变更的後遗症和后果?

A. 忽略或纠正後遗症和后果
B. 重新审查和调整变更计划
C. 向相关方赔偿损失和道歉
D. 全部由开发团队承担後遗症和后果

39. 在变更管理中,如何避免变更对业务和运营的影响?

A. 遵循严格的变更审批流程
B. 采用持续集成和持续交付的方法
C. 提前通知受影响的相关方和用户
D. 完全避免变更的影响
二、问答题

1. 什么是变更管理?


2. 变更管理的过程和方法有哪些?


3. 变更管理的关键环节和参与者是谁?


4. 变更管理中,如何识别和评估变更需求?


5. 变更计划在制定和执行中需要注意什么?


6. 变更管理中,如何进行风险分析和应对策略?


7. 变更管理工具和技术有哪些?


8. 变更管理与其他项目管理方法的融合与优化有哪些?


9. 如何提升变更管理的能力?


10. 变更管理团队应具备哪些能力?




参考答案

选择题:

1. A 2. D 3. C 4. AB 5. A 6. AB 7. A 8. A 9. ABC 10. ACD
11. A 12. C 13. ABD 14. ABCD 15. BC 16. B 17. ABC 18. ABC 19. AC 20. A
21. A 22. AB 23. BC 24. ABC 25. D 26. B 27. C 28. C 29. A 30. A
31. A 32. AB 33. B 34. ABC 35. ABC 36. ABC 37. B 38. B 39. ABC

问答题:

1. 什么是变更管理?

变更管理是指在软件开发过程中,对需求、设计、功能、技术等方面的变更进行规划、控制、跟踪和协调的一种管理方法。
思路 :变更管理是针对软件开发过程中各个环节的变更进行管理,包括变更的需求、计划、执行、验证等。

2. 变更管理的过程和方法有哪些?

变更管理的过程主要包括需求变更管理、计划变更管理、执行变更管理、验证变更管理和风险应对等。方法上包括命令式变更管理、自主式变更管理和混合式变更管理等。
思路 :变更管理的过程和方法是为了更好地管理变更,需要对变更进行规划、控制、跟踪和协调。

3. 变更管理的关键环节和参与者是谁?

变更管理的关键环节包括变更请求、变更评估、变更计划、变更执行、变更验证等;参与者则包括项目经理、开发人员、测试人员、产品经理等。
思路 :变更管理是一个团队合作的过程,需要各个环节和参与者共同协作完成。

4. 变更管理中,如何识别和评估变更需求?

变更需求的识别和评估主要通过需求分析、用户调研、使用场景描述等方式进行。
思路 :通过对变更需求的理解和分析,确定变更的需求类型、范围和优先级,为后续的变更管理提供依据。

5. 变更计划在制定和执行中需要注意什么?

变更计划需要明确变更的目标、范围、时间、资源、风险等内容,并在执行过程中进行持续跟踪和调整。
思路 :变更计划的制定和执行是为了保证变更的有效实施,需要在计划中明确变更的具体情况,并在执行过程中及时发现问题和进行调整。

6. 变更管理中,如何进行风险分析和应对策略?

变更管理中的风险主要包括技术风险、时间风险、质量风险等,需要制定相应的风险应对策略,如制定风险管理计划、选择风险应对策略等。
思路 :风险分析是为了预测和预防可能出现的问题,风险应对策略则是针对具体问题制定的解决方案。

7. 变更管理工具和技术有哪些?

变更管理工具和技术包括JIRA、Trello、Git等。
思路 :变更管理工具和技术是为了更有效地进行变更管理,需要根据项目需求选择合适的工具和技术。

8. 变更管理与其他项目管理方法的融合与优化有哪些?

变更管理与敏捷开发、瀑布模型等项目管理方法相互融合与优化,可以提高变更管理的效率和效果。
思路 :变更管理需要与其他项目管理方法相结合,以更好地适应软件开发的快速变化。

9. 如何提升变更管理的能力?

提升变更管理的能力需要对变更管理的基本理论和实践进行深入研究,加强团队协作和沟通能力,以及不断学习和应用新技术。
思路 :提升变更管理能力是一个长期的过程,需要不断学习和实践。

10. 变更管理团队应具备哪些能力?

变更管理团队应具备变更识别和评估、变更计划和执行、变更验证和风险管理、团队协作和沟通等能力。
思路 :变更管理团队是变更管理的核心力量,需要具备全面的管理能力和协作精神。

IT赶路人

专注IT知识分享